  • How do you use the counters on board

    I am involved in the development of a LabVIEW VI for the acquisition and processing of signals generated by a chip under test; my application provides two signals having the waveforms sketched in the attached figure.
    With reference to this figure, I should generate a digital pulse just after a pulse on signal 1, also in case of no pulses on signal 2.
    I am using the board PCI 6110 with LabVIEW 6i: I tryed to use the counters implemented on the board to generate my signal. My idea is to count the pulses of signal 1 with a counter and, if it is possible, to reset the counter on a rising edge of the signal 2. By so doing, when the counter assumes the value “2”, it must generate an impulse. Unfortunately I have not su
    cceeded to implement this procedure.
    Please, could you suggest me how to implement this solution, or, if this is not possible, any other procedure to accomplish the required task?
    Thank you very much for your attention.
    Attachments:
    figure.jpg ‏17 KB

    Hello Gian,
    I've tried to think of a method to implement this for a while, but the one fundamental obstacle I keep coming across is that it seems the system must have a deterministic output. (It has to identify the gaps and generate the pulse while on the fly.) It is easy to acquire the two signals and even determining when the gaps occur. The problem is getting your software to recognize this and generate the output fast enough. You could possibly do this with a LabVIEW RT system.
    On the other hand, I have thought of a way you could do this with a 660x counter/timer board using quadrature encoder position measurement mode. The problem with the 6110 is that it's counter/timers do not support this mode. With the 660x board in encoder position measurement m
    ode, you can wire signal 1 to the source (which increments the counter) and signal 2 to the z-index (which resets the counter to a specified value). You would have this specified value set to be 2 less than the terminal count. If you recieved two signal 1 pulses without any signal 2 pulses, the counter would reach terminal count which triggers a short pulse to be generated on the output and this could be your output signal.
    If you do decide to go this route, our technical support can assist you further with this after you have the hardware.
    I hope this helps.

  • Using reference counter with 6602 board

    I want to control a 6602 card in a Labview application so that I can count events in channels 1-6 depending on a reference counter in channel 0. I've set up channel 0 to count from a fixed value down to 0, and I am using hardware triggering to start all counters. Now I need something like a stop trigger to stop my event counters simultaneously when counter 0 reaches zero.
    I tried to use counter 0 output as a gate for the others, but without success. Unfortunately, the help files for the TIO counter VI's are pretty lousy (nudge, nudge), so I'd be grateful if someone could give me a hint how to solve this problem.
    Sebastian

    Hi Sebastian (whatthehellamithinking),
    Nice name I think your idea about using counter 0 output as the gate signal is the right idea. However, I would make sure to configure a couple things. The first thing I would do is configure counter 0 output for toggle mode. This means when the counter rolls beyond zero it will toggle it's output. I would alsoe configure the output to be configured as high-to-low logic. Then I would connect it to the gate of all the other counters (make sure to configure a gate on each counter). The gate should initially be high on each counter since the output of counter zero should be high. Then when it rolls or reaches terminal count it will toggle the output which will gate each of the other counters.
    Anyway, not sure i
    f you tried it that way but I think it shoud work. Hope that helps. Have a good day.
    Ron

  • Need help with counters on PCI 6221 (37 pin)

    Hi all,
    I have a system with a PCIe 1429 connected to a Basler A504 camera and a I use a clock generator (SRS CG635) set at 3.9 kHz to trig the image acquisition.
    On the same system I need to add a PCI 6221 37
    pin to acquire :
    - 2 AI at 39 kHz, synchronized with the image acquisition. (10 AI sample for each image)
    - 1 counter to measure a frequency
    Since the accuracy of my 3.9 kHz clock is much higher than what I have on the DAQ board, I figured a nice option would be to have a retriggerable DAQmx task that generates 10 pulses at 39 kHz for each pulse received from the clock and then use this to trigger the DAQmx AI task.
    Of course this can only work if the "trigger" sources that I define for these two tasks don't take the two counters I have on the board.
    So let's describe the DAQmx tasks :
    - here's the one that generate the 39 kHz on counter 0, from the 3.9 kHz that I input as a trig source on PFI 4
     - here is the analog input task for which I set the trigger on PFI 6.
    Question is : can I "softwarely" tell the board to route the output counter (Ctr0) to PFI 6? And if yes, how?
    Thanks in advance for any help!
    When my feet touch the ground each morning the devil thinks "bloody hell... He's up again!"
    Solved!
    Go to Solution.

    Sorry, no can do on the counters.  The M-series boards would use up both counters for the task of generating a finite pulse train so there'd be no counters left for freq measurement.  From what I've read, the newer X-series boards only use 1 counter for finite pulse trains (and also have 4 total available.) 
       FWIW and for future reference, software routing of signals *will* work though there are some restrictions on which signals can be routed to where.  The M-series boards are generally very flexible though, and you can double check the routing options in MAX.  Also, in general, there's no particular problem running 2 tasks of the type you proposed simultaneously.  Note though that the term "trigger" has a more specific meaning in LabVIEW-land than it may have in normal life.  Here you were using the counter output as an "external sample clock" which is distinct from using it as a trigger.  Triggers initiate tasks, then sample clocks cause samples to be taken during them.
    Anyway, here's a possible workaround which doesn't require you to generate any counter pulses, so you can perform your freq measurement and still have a spare counter left over.
    1. Configure your AI task to use the external 3.9 kHz signal directly as its sample clock.
    2. Also configure your AI task so that the channel list contains at least 10 duplicates of each of your 2 AI channels, along the lines of "ai0,ai0,ai0,...ai1,ai1,ai1,..."   Or you could alternate them back and forth if you want.  You'll have to trade off the importance of the time difference between the two AI channels vs. the risk of the crosstalk-like effect from mux'ing back and forth on each sample.  Myself, I'd probably make a channel list with 12 dupes of ai0 followed by 12 dupes of of ai1 and later ignore the first 2 conversions on each channel just to be more sure the ADC has settled after muxing between them.
    3. Finally configure your AI task to use a specific timing for its "convert" or "channel" clock.  Since the timebase for your AI board is independent of the more accurate external 3.9 kHz clock, you should err on the side of caution.  For example, supposing you were going to take exactly 20 scans within each sample interval, I'd pick a convert clock rate that's a bit higher than the apparent minimum of 20x3.9kHz=78 kHz.  Probably something in the 80-100 kHz realm.
    -Kevin P
